Lego Church is a relaxed, creative space where people of all ages come together to build with Lego bricks and connect with stories from the Bible in a fun, hands-on way. It’s not a traditional church service; instead, it’s more like a casual community gathering that mixes play, learning, and a bit of faith exploration.
Here’s what it typically looks like:
• Warm Welcome: You walk into a friendly, low-pressure environment - our church room. Tables are covered with piles of Lego, music might be playing softly, and people are chatting and building.
• Bible Story Time: After some free-building time, a simple Bible story is shared. It’s often interactive, short, and engaging—told in a way that connects with everyday life. Think stories like Noah’s Ark, the Good Samaritan, or Jesus feeding the 5,000.
• Themed Lego Build: Everyone is invited to build something inspired by the story—like a boat for Noah, a road for the Samaritan, or a picnic scene for the loaves and fishes. There’s no pressure to make it perfect; creativity and imagination are celebrated.
• Sharing and Reflection: Once the builds are done, there might be a moment to show what you’ve made and talk about what the story means. Sometimes there’s a short prayer or a takeaway thought, but it’s always relaxed and inclusive.
